General practitioners' perspectives on diagnostic testing in children with persistent non-specific symptoms.

Lianne MulderSophie Martine AnsemsMarjolein BergerGuus BlokGea A Holtman
Published in: The British journal of general practice : the journal of the Royal College of General Practitioners (2024)
As in adults, GPs' decisions to conduct diagnostic tests in children were motivated by reasons beyond diagnostic uncertainty. Educational programs, interventions, and guidelines that aim to change the testing behaviors of GPs in children with PNS should target these reasons as well.
